What is FJM Ferro?
Operating for over ten years, FJM Ferro has established itself as a premier fabricator and erector specializing in structural steel, miscellaneous metals, and ornamental iron. The company distinguishes itself through a focused business model that targets high-end non-union projects across the New York City metropolitan area. By maintaining rigorous quality standards and a specialized workforce, FJM Ferro has successfully navigated the complexities of urban infrastructure development, positioning itself as a critical partner for developers seeking precision-engineered metal solutions in a high-barrier-to-entry market.
How much funding has FJM Ferro raised?
FJM Ferro has raised a total of $2.8M across 2 funding rounds:

Debt (2020): $1M with participation from PPP
Debt (2021): $1.8M led by PPP
